A video going viral on social media has surprised everyone with a replica of the Statue of Liberty built in a village in Punjab.

The 18-feet replica was constructed in the Moga district of Punjab, and the video of it has been getting a lot of views. An NRI family installed the replica on top of their house in Langiana Nawan village.

The family head, Gurmeet Singh Brar, lives in Indiana state in the US and said that this act is a tribute to the country that has provided them with a good life.

Gurmeet Singh Brar always dreamed of settling in the US and moved there in 2006. He started a transport business, which grew over the years, and now they are leading a comfortable life.

The sculptor, Gill, mentioned that it took him around two months to complete the statue. Meanwhile, the internet is amused by the Statue of Liberty, and jokes about it have been circulating. One person joked, “Somewhere in Punjab, the THIRD liberty statue is installed,” while another said, “What happens when you don’t get a visa to your desired foreign country…”

Another user wrote, “Ideally they should build Niagara Falls so that Canada is not missed.”
